One of Barcelona’s most entertaining and romantic places to visit at night is the Plaça d’Espanya Magic Fountain. We actually came across it in a tourist book and were determined to see it.
Contents
Before our trip to Barcelona, Spain, we had mapped out sites that we knew we wanted to see. Ramblas Street, La Sagrada Familia, Casa Mila, the market, and of course, the Plaça d’Espanya Magic Fountain Barcelona. We ended up seeing all of the other sites first and saved the fountains for last.
And to make a long story short, after a few mishap destinations with our GPS – and one night of finally arriving but the fountain was not working – we finally managed to catch the show. And what a show it is!
Seriously, it was worth all the trouble of trying to find it! And the whole night was indeed magical as they call it.
The fountains are made up of various layers of small to large fountains and sit in front of the Palau Nacional. They reach all the way to the Plaça.
The show is spectacular, lasting for most of the night, depending on the season. The water displays sync with music and colors – a whimsical and entertaining experience. There are various vantage points of seeing the show – from the top of the Placa to watching it from the bottom. I have to admit that we stayed long enough to watch it from pretty much every angle, and each one was awesome!
With any trip to Barcelona, its a definite MUST SEE… see for yourself:
